Kominternivskyi Postal Codes: Ukraine

Area Name Postal Code
Biliari 67552
Blahodatne 67540
Blahoieve 67540
Buldynka 67550
Butivka 67532
Chervona Nyva 67531
Chornomorske 67570
Dmytrivka 67532
Fontanka 67571
Hryhorivka 67553
Hvardiiske 67554
Illichivka 67582
Kairy 67514
Kalynivka 67530
Kapitanivka 67511
Kinne 67541
Kirove 67520
Kominternivske 67500
Kordon 67531
Korsuntsi 67583
Koshary 67581
Krasnosilka 67560
Kremydivka 67540
Kryzhanivka 67562
Kubanka 67561
Lisky 67584
Liubopil 67586
Marianivka 67531
Mishchanka 67541
Nova Dofinivka 67572
Nova Vilshanka 67541
Nove 67540
Nove Selyshche 67500
Novi Biliary 67550
Novokubanka 67561
Novomykolaivka 67511
Oleksandrivka 67513
Onyskove 67521
Peremozhne 67587
Pershotravneve 67541
Petrivka 67512
Petrovskoho 67510
Port 67500
Pshonianove 67531
Ranzheve 67586
Serbka 67510
Shevchenkove-Kut 67500
Shyroke 67530
Stari Shompoly 67522
Stavky 67520
Stepanivka 67541
Stepove 67540
Sverdlove 67542
Svitle 67513
Sychavka 67555
Ulianivka 67503
Vapniarka 67585
Velyki Lamzaky 67522
Voronivka 67543
Vovkivske 67503
Vyzyrka 67543
Yakova 67522
Zoria Truda 67541
Zorynove 67500
